At the heart of environmental science lies the concept of ecosystems. An ecosystem encompasses all living organisms in a particular area, along with the physical environment in which they interact. This complex web of life includes plants, animals, microorganisms, water, soil, and air. Each component plays a crucial role in maintaining the balance and health of the ecosystem.
Ecosystems can be classified into various types, such as forests, deserts, grasslands, and aquatic systems. Each ecosystem has its unique characteristics and biodiversity. Understanding these ecosystems is essential for recognizing how human actions can disrupt natural processes and lead to environmental degradation.
Biodiversity refers to the variety of life on Earth, encompassing the diversity of species, genetic variations, and ecosystems. It plays a vital role in maintaining ecological balance and providing essential services, such as pollination, water purification, and climate regulation. A rich biodiversity enhances ecosystem resilience, enabling it to withstand environmental stressors like climate change and habitat destruction.
However, biodiversity is under threat from various human activities, including deforestation, pollution, and urbanization. The loss of biodiversity not only affects the environment but also impacts human health and well-being. Conservation efforts are crucial in protecting endangered species and preserving habitats to maintain biodiversity.
Throughout history, several influential individuals have significantly contributed to the field of environmental science, shaping our understanding of ecological principles and conservation efforts. Here are three pivotal figures from different time periods:
Often referred to as the "Father of the National Parks," John Muir was a naturalist and environmentalist whose passion for nature inspired the conservation movement in the United States. His writings and advocacy played a crucial role in the establishment of national parks, including Yosemite and Sequoia. Muir's belief in the intrinsic value of nature and the importance of preserving wild spaces remains influential in modern environmentalism.
Rachel Carson was a marine biologist and conservationist whose groundbreaking book, "Silent Spring," raised public awareness about the dangers of pesticides and their impact on the environment. Her work marked a turning point in the environmental movement, leading to increased regulation of chemicals and greater emphasis on ecological health. Carson's legacy continues to inspire environmentalists and scientists to advocate for sustainable practices.
Wangari Maathai was a Kenyan environmental activist and the first African woman to receive the Nobel Peace Prize. She founded the Green Belt Movement, which focused on tree planting, environmental conservation, and women's empowerment. Maathai's efforts highlighted the interconnectedness of environmental health and social justice, advocating for sustainable development that benefits both people and the planet.
Human activities have a profound impact on natural resources and the environment. Urbanization, industrialization, and agricultural practices contribute to habitat loss, pollution, and climate change. The burning of fossil fuels, deforestation, and over-extraction of resources not only degrade the environment but also threaten the sustainability of our planet.
As the global population continues to grow, the demand for resources escalates. Sustainable management of natural resources is essential to mitigate the adverse effects of human actions. This involves adopting practices that conserve resources, reduce waste, and minimize pollution to ensure a healthy environment for future generations.
Conservation efforts are crucial in protecting biodiversity and restoring ecosystems. These initiatives range from establishing protected areas, such as national parks and wildlife reserves, to promoting sustainable practices in agriculture, forestry, and fisheries. Conservation organizations work tirelessly to raise awareness, mobilize communities, and advocate for policies that prioritize environmental protection.
Moreover, individuals can contribute to conservation efforts by making informed choices in their daily lives. Simple actions, such as reducing waste, recycling, and supporting sustainable products, can collectively make a significant impact on the environment. Educating oneself and others about environmental issues fosters a culture of stewardship and responsibility towards our planet.
Sustainability is at the core of environmental science, emphasizing the need to balance human needs with the health of the planet. Sustainable practices aim to meet the needs of the present without compromising the ability of future generations to meet their own needs. This involves adopting renewable energy sources, reducing carbon footprints, and promoting sustainable agriculture and land-use practices.
Incorporating sustainability into our lifestyles requires a holistic approach that considers the interconnectedness of social, economic, and environmental factors. By fostering a sustainable mindset, individuals and communities can contribute to the well-being of the planet while ensuring a healthy and prosperous future.
